Troubling Images Show Horseback Border Agents Chasing Haitian Migrants

The U.S. Department of Homeland Security has called new footage of border patrol agents on horseback attempting to push back migrants as they cross the Rio Grande "extremely troubling."

D.H.S. has said in a tweet that it has reviewed footage emerging from the border and takes the allegations of abuse against migrants “very seriously.”

“The footage is extremely troubling, and the facts learned from the full investigation, which will be conducted swiftly, will define the appropriate disciplinary actions to be taken,” D.H.S. said.

The announcement of the investigation follows the publication of scenes from along the Rio Grande depicting what appears to be Border Patrol officials mounted on horseback chasing, grabbing and intimidating migrants, using their horses to physically block them from crossing further into the United States.
